Understanding Addiction: A Growing Concern in Fullerton
Addiction is a chronic disease characterized by the compulsive use of drugs or alcohol despite harmful consequences. In Fullerton, the accessibility of various substances, social factors, and mental health challenges contribute to the prevalence of addiction. Recognizing addiction as a treatable medical condition is the first step toward seeking appropriate help.

Types of Addiction Treatment Available in Fullerton
Fullerton offers a range of treatment programs designed to meet the diverse needs of individuals with substance use disorders. Treatment approaches often incorporate behavioral therapies, medical supervision, and support services aimed at addressing both addiction and underlying issues like mental health disorders.
Inpatient Rehabilitation Centers
Inpatient rehab involves residing at a facility where individuals receive 24-hour care and supervision. This intensive approach is ideal for moderate to severe addictions, providing structured routines, detoxification, counseling, and peer support in a safe environment.
Outpatient Programs
Outpatient treatment allows participants to continue living at home while attending scheduled therapy sessions. This flexibility suits those with mild addictions or those transitioning out of inpatient care.
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T)
MAT combines FDA-approved medications with counseling and behavioral therapies. It is particularly effective for opioid use disorder, helping to reduce cravings and withdrawal symptoms.
What to Expect During Addiction Treatment in Fullerton
Entering treatment in Fullerton typically begins with an assessment to evaluate the severity of the addiction, medical history, and psychological well-being. Treatment plans are then customized accordingly.
Detoxification
Detox is often the first phase, where the body clears itself of addictive substances. Medical supervision during detox ensures safety and comfort.
Counseling and Therapy
Both individual and group counseling focus on understanding addiction triggers, developing coping skills, and rebuilding life skills.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T) and motivational interviewing are commonly used modalities.
Aftercare and Support
Successful recovery depends on ongoing support. Many Fullerton treatment centers offer aftercare programs, including sober living homes, support groups, and relapse prevention coaching.

Addressing Dual Diagnosis in Fullerton Addiction Treatment
Many individuals with addiction also suffer from co-occurring mental health disorders such as depression, anxiety, or PTSD. Fullerton treatment centers emphasize integrated approaches to simultaneously address both issues, improving the effectiveness of recovery.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How long does addiction treatment typically last?
Treatment duration varies depending on the severity of addiction and individual needs. Programs can range from 30 days to several months, and aftercare can last indefinitely to support long-term sobriety.
Q2: Is addiction treatment confidential in Fullerton?
Yes, addiction treatment in Fullerton follows strict confidentiality laws such as HIPAA. Patient information is protected, ensuring privacy throughout the treatment process.
Q3: Can family members participate in the treatment process?
Many Fullerton centers encourage family involvement through counseling and educational programs to enhance recovery outcomes.
Q4: What options are available if I cannot afford treatment?
Several facilities in Fullerton offer sliding scale fees, scholarships, or accept various insurances, including Medicaid, to make treatment accessible.
Q5: Are alternative therapies used in Fullerton addiction treatment?
Yes, many centers incorporate holistic approaches like mindfulness, yoga, and art therapy alongside traditional methods to support overall well-being.
